Life in New York City for Miss Harriet Quimby

Harriet's New York City society picture

 

  

Harriet as a writer for Leslie Weekly

Harriet poses for pictures in New York City.  At this time Harriet was a very successful writer for Leslie Weekly magazine.  Furthermore, she was slowly gaining national recognition as being the first licensed woman pilot in America and the first woman to fly solo across the English Channel.

Harriet's cigarette caseMany women in Harriet's society circle carried cigarette cases during the early 1920's as a fashionable accessory.  This is a photo of Harriet's silver cigarette case.
